How do we avoid annoying subscribers?

Send fewer, clearer messages with one call to action. Protect trust: a weekly high-signal habit beats daily noise, especially with time-poor locals and travellers.

How is this different from boosting posts in Bangkok?

Boosts rent attention for a day. A Klikr list is permissioned — you can message the same people again for restocks, reminders, and quiet-weekday offers without starting from zero.

What should we send first?

A welcome offer or useful update within 24 hours of opt-in. Prove the channel once, then add restocks, reminders, or flash deals based on what actually earns taps.
